Output 6f66785143765819c5df885e0d4a1c4c6138c54139fb004d308203af5b058b38:26

value
581753
script pubkey
OP_0 OP_PUSHBYTES_20 5e2bcac8e99aa4cf87f92d27f21d4245870d6ed1
address
bc1qtc4u4j8fn2jvlple95nly82zgkrs6mk377mhun
transaction
6f66785143765819c5df885e0d4a1c4c6138c54139fb004d308203af5b058b38